Getting around in Lot and Garonne

BY ROAD

The A62 Motorway will bring you to Lot and Garonne, but if you prefer taking your time and discovering the beautiful landscapes of the region, you can take the National Road 21.


BY TRAIN

The trip by TGV from Paris-Montparnasse to Agen lasts 4h25. From Agen, local trains (TER) are available to other destinations including Marmande and Fumel. 

SNCF tickets on www.sncf-connect.com or by phone on 36 35.

BY PLANE

Aéroport Agen La Garenne 

Avenue de l'Aéroport

47520 Le Passage d'Agen 

05 53 77 00 88

http://www.aeroport-agen.com (fr)

Agen La Garenne Aiport offers all year round three daily flights to and from Paris Orly (Monday to Friday) and one return trip on Sunday evening to Paris-Orly.
